Output 84c09b88ba74905ef4e939bc4284b943ec01a607b51c721952095a13e803b762:1

value
524364000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23d190668cb17f1c98831d80c096a3838e6d3301 OP_EQUALVERIFY OP_CHECKSIG
address
14GPhUsagsedXAyYTZz1EPgFVT63Wrqs5u
transaction
84c09b88ba74905ef4e939bc4284b943ec01a607b51c721952095a13e803b762
spent
true